Lincolnton, North Carolina

Lincolnton is a city in Lincoln County, North Carolina, United States. The population was 9,965 at the 2000 census. It is the county seat of Lincoln County . Lincolnton, a former textile mill town, is located in central North Carolina, northwest of Charlotte.

Lincolnton Careers

Among the most common occupations in Lincolnton are Production, transportation, and material moving occupations, 32%. Management, professional, and related occupations, 24%. and Sales and office occupations, 20%. Approximately 78 percent of workers in Lincolnton, North Carolina work for companies, 12 percent work for the government and 4 percent are self-employed.

Lincolnton Industries

The leading industries in Lincolnton, North Carolina are Manufacturing, 36%; Educational, health and social services, 14%; and Retail trade, 9%. Lincolnton Job Salaries

According to government data, the average salary for jobs in Lincolnton, North Carolina is $25,692, and the median income of households in Lincolnton was $31,684.
